Output 086780ec6684d81d8b483d2ab83e4e7db76a5795f0bc7fe69ca877ed691e1f5b:1

value
3595923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f0c91c3864dd38cb3622dc959430acf2a9e6f9 OP_EQUAL
address
33EbBgukupDjRhxLVma6HCuqT2EsctDX5n
transaction
086780ec6684d81d8b483d2ab83e4e7db76a5795f0bc7fe69ca877ed691e1f5b
spent
true